    GCP017 - All Things Community & Creative Placemaking w/Gabi Torres

    GCP017 - All Things Community & Creative Placemaking w/Gabi Torres

    Gabriella "Gabi" Torres has an inspiring story jam-packed with public art and community placemaking. As an artist, she has sold paintings across the globe, building a solid following in the local art scene. She is passionate about transforming the existing canvasses scattered throughout town into jaw-dropping displays of creativity. 

    Most notably, her Paint it Back project in partnership with Chris Shannon took a former auto sales building in the north end of Clinton and converted the dilapidated facade into a web of visual awesomeness! As a result of adjusting the blighted presence of an old building into a piece of art, the city has noticed a reduction in crime due to increased foot traffic. 

    Gabi is an expert in placemaking and will share her desire to further impact the lives of community members and visitors by turning the ordinary into extraordinary.

    GCP012 - Andy & Jenny Interview Brandon Rumler Executive Director of Skyline Center Inc.

    GCP012 - Andy & Jenny Interview Brandon Rumler Executive Director of Skyline Center Inc.

    www.growclinton.com - In this episode of the Grow Clinton Podcast, Andy and Jenny interview Brandon Rumler, the Executive Director of Skyline Center Inc. in Clinton, Iowa.

    Brandon shares information regarding the Skyline Center's mission, including the organization's positive impact on individuals with intellectual and physical disabilities.

    Skyline Center also provides residential services to support people living in their own community-based homes, employment services for those who want a meaningful job, day habilitation for those who want to socialize and learn additional skills and home health services for those with short- or long-term physical health care needs in their homes. 

    Additionally, employment opportunities are available for many of them through a Production Facility, which is fully integrated with people with disabilities and those without a diagnosed disability.

    GCP009 - Andy & Jenny Speak w/Sue Watkins of the Symphony of Lights

    GCP009 - Andy & Jenny Speak w/Sue Watkins of the Symphony of Lights

    www.growclinton.com - In this episode, Andy and Jenny speak with Sue Watkins, representing the Symphony of Lights. The Symphony of Lights is a must-see holiday lighting display in Eagle Point Park - Clinton, IA. The over 1-mile journey will please viewers with hundreds of exhibits reflecting the holiday cheer we crave! From the little ones to seasoned visitors, the display will surely make you smile.

    The Symphony of Lights was brought to Clinton, Iowa, in November 1996 by two non-profit organizations, the Clinton Jaycee Foundation and the Clinton Symphony Orchestra. These organizations founded the event as a fundraiser but quickly learned it was much more. The Symphony of Lights brought a sense of pride to the community that had been lacking for a long time. It awakened volunteerism in all ages. Since its inception, the number of volunteers has grown tremendously. It is estimated that the numbers involved reach around 400.
